Dean Netherton
|
ec973d0b3f
|
ch376native: fix issue with CH376S modules with VER 3 firmware.
The initial device discovery would return a USB STALL state. Added retry
logic to clear the STALL and try again - only retries once.
|
2025-08-30 09:36:59 +10:00 |
|
Dean Netherton
|
aacf98a82a
|
ch376-native: fixes for windows build
* convert 0x??? hex literals to $??? literals
* More label shortening for windows tasm compatibility
|
2025-07-20 15:32:08 +10:00 |
|
Dean Netherton
|
024074b2cf
|
ch376-native: fixed issue where keyboard int handler could cause corruption of io
|
2025-06-21 13:37:09 +10:00 |
|
Dean Netherton
|
e24860f474
|
ch376-native: minor code cleanup
|
2025-06-21 13:34:20 +10:00 |
|
Dean Netherton
|
7e8560f9a9
|
ch376-native: fixed issue with enumerating devices with interfaces containing no endpoints
|
2025-06-21 13:34:19 +10:00 |
|
Dean Netherton
|
580d7761e1
|
ch376-native: cleaned up formatting for ch376inc.h
|
2025-06-21 13:34:19 +10:00 |
|
Dean Netherton
|
62d5a7b825
|
ch376-native: leds default to off and on during activity
|
2025-06-21 13:33:18 +10:00 |
|
Dean Netherton
|
93d7c7ed77
|
ch376-native: fixed and extend indicator led operation
|
2025-06-21 13:33:18 +10:00 |
|
Dean Netherton
|
601ddee38b
|
usb-keyboard: working (limited)
|
2025-06-21 13:11:38 +10:00 |
|
Dean Netherton
|
b4421a0532
|
ch376-native: general fixes - mass storage and floppy devices over hub seem to be working
|
2025-06-21 13:04:38 +10:00 |
|
Dean Netherton
|
7c3eeaff27
|
ch376-native: fixes
|
2025-06-21 13:04:38 +10:00 |
|
Dean Netherton
|
ed47d2f8b6
|
ch376-native: native USB driver for the CH376 module
|
2025-06-21 13:04:36 +10:00 |
|